Key ingredients with descriptions of Baidyanath Trayodashang Guggulu
- Babool chaal: Bark of Acacia arabica, traditionally used to support joint health.
- Ashwagandha: Root of Withania somnifera, known for promoting strength and resilience.
- Giloy: Stem of Tinospora cordifolia, valued for its soothing properties.
- Shatavar: Root of Asparagus racemosus, used to nourish tissues.
- Rasna: Root of Pluchea lanceolata, applied in Ayurvedic texts for musculoskeletal comfort.
- Gokshuru: Fruit of Tribulus terrestris, recognized in tradition for supporting vitality.
- Nishoth: Root of Operculina turpethum, described for its gentle cleansing action.
- Ajowan kachur: Seeds of Trachyspermum ammi, appreciated for warming qualities.
- Adrak: Rhizome of Zingiber officinale, commonly used for soothing warmth.
- Guggulu: Resin of Commiphora mukul, the main ingredient known for joint support.

How to use Baidyanath Trayodashang Guggulu
Take 2 tablets twice daily, after meals, with lukewarm water. Or as directed by your Ayurvedic practitioner. For best results, maintain regularity and combine with gentle stretching exercises. Do not exceed the recommended dose.
Safety information about Baidyanath Trayodashang Guggulu
- Children: Not recommended for children under 12 years without medical advice.
- Pregnant women: Consult a qualified healthcare professional prior to use.
- Breastfeeding mothers: Advice from a physician is advised before taking.
- People with chronic diseases: Should seek medical guidance, especially if you have liver or kidney issues.
- People with allergies: May react to herbal components; discontinue if rash or irritation occurs.
- Elderly individuals: Generally safe, but monitor for digestive discomfort; adjust dose if needed.
- Patients taking medications: Check for potential interactions, particularly with anticoagulants or anti-inflammatories.
- People with weakened immunity: Use under supervision; ensure overall health status is stable.
